How Our Team Handles Frozen Pipe Water Removal
Frozen Pipe Water Removal needs a meticulous approach to ensure that every last drop of water is removed and your home is restored to its original condition. Our team follows a strict protocol to ensure that every step is taken to prevent further damage and reduce downtime.
Step 1: Emergency Response
We’ll dispatch our team to your property immediately, where we’ll assess the situation and begin the process of containment and water removal.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ract standing water from your property, including wet/dry vacuums and submersible pumps.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will set up indust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to speed up the drying process and prevent further moisture buildup.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ected areas to prevent mold and bacterial growth.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Once the drying process is complete, our team will work with you to repair and restore any damaged areas, including drywall, flooring, and cabinetry.

Warning Signs You Need Frozen Pipe Water Removal
Catching the warning signs of Frozen Pipe Water Removal early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Here are some common sign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ent, unpleasant smell in your home that won’t go away, it could be a sign of high moisture content in the air.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ains on your ceilings or walls can show that there’s a leak somewhere in your home, often caused by frozen pipes.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ign that water has seeped into the subfloor, causing damage to the underlying structure.
Increased Utility Bills
If you notice a sudden spike in your utility bills, it could be a sign that your home is losing heat, often due to a frozen pipe leak.
Ice or Frost on Exposed Pipes
Ice or frost on exposed pipes in unheated areas, such as the garage or basement, can be a sign that the pipes are frozen and at risk of bursting.
Discolored or Peeling Paint
Discolored or peeling paint on walls or ceilings can show that there’s moisture damage behind the surface.

How do I prevent Frozen Pipe Water Removal?
To prevent Frozen Pipe Water Removal, insulate exposed pipes, keep your home warm, and consider installing freeze-proof faucets or frost-proof spigots.
How long does Frozen Pipe Water Removal take?
The length of time it takes to complete Frozen Pipe Water Removal dep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area, but our team typically completes the process within 3-5 days.
Is Frozen Pipe Water Removal covered by insurance?
Frozen Pipe Water Removal may be covered by your homeowners insurance policy, but it depends on the specific circumstances and the terms of your policy. We recommend contacting your insurance provider to confirm coverage.
What equipment does your team use for Frozen Pipe Water Removal?
We use advanced equipment, including wet/dry vacuums, submersible pumps, and industrial-grade dehumidifiers, to safely and effectively remove water and dry out affected areas.
